Multifocal intraocular lenses these specialized lens replacements are revolutionizing the way we experience vision. Unlike traditional single-focus IOLs that correct only one distance, multifocal IOLs contain multiple optical segments designed to provide clear perspective at a range of distances – near, intermediate, and far. This means individuals can enjoy enhanced sharpness of vision for everyday activities such as reading, driving, and interacting with technology without the need for corrective lenses in many cases.
- Several multifocal IOL designs utilize a unique pattern within lens materials to achieve this ability to see at multiple distances.
- Others, they incorporate distinct portions that function as individual lenses, each optimized for a specific visual task .
The decision of the best multifocal IOL depends on individual needs and lifestyle. A comprehensive eye exam by an experienced ophthalmologist is essential to determine the suitable option for achieving optimal, long-term vision.
Multifocal Contacts: Blurring the Lines Between Near and Far
For many, the struggle to see clearly both up close and far away is a familiar one. Presbyopia, the natural age-related loss of near vision, typically arrives in our 40s, leaving us needing reading glasses for those pesky smaller print. Multifocal contacts, however, offer an innovative solution to this common challenge, blending multiple focal points within a single lens. This revolutionary technology allows your eyes to switch effortlessly between near and far distances, eliminating the need for multiple pairs of glasses or contact lenses.
Multifocal contacts function through distributing various prescriptions across the lens surface. These different zones correct various distances, enabling clear vision whether you're reading a menu, looking at your computer screen, or enjoying a scenic vista. The seamless shift between focal points is what makes multifocal contacts so appealing.

Understanding Variable Focus Lenses for Optimal Visual Performance
Achieving optimal visual performance often involves considering the right type of eyeglass lenses. Multifocal lenses, also known as progressive or variable focus lenses, address this need by providing clear vision at multiple distances. Unlike single-vision lenses that correct only one focal point, multifocal lenses seamlessly transition between near, intermediate, and distance vision. This smooth transition eliminates the frustration of frequently switching glasses for different activities, such as reading, computer work, or driving. By understanding how these lenses work, individuals can make an informed decision about whether multifocal lenses are the ideal solution for their unique visual needs.
- Multifocal lenses often consist of a series of concentric zones, each specialized to correct a specific distance.
- The transition between these zones is gradual and subtle, allowing for a natural and comfortable shift in vision as you look at objects at varying distances.
- While multifocal lenses offer numerous benefits, it's important to speak with an eye care professional to determine if they are right for you.
Multifocal Implants: A Comprehensive Overview
Multifocal lenses are a revolutionary type of intraocular device designed to correct both near and farsightedness. Unlike traditional monofocal lenses, which only focus on one distance, multifocal implants contain multiple zones that allow for clear vision at various distances. This provides a wider range of visual acuity without the need for contacts in many cases. The process behind multifocal lenses involves carefully positioning distinct refraction points within the lens to accommodate light rays for both near and far vision.
- Additionally, multifocal lenses can significantly enhance patients' quality of life by minimizing their dependence on corrective glasses.
- Possible candidates for this procedure include individuals with presbyopia, a common age-related condition that causes difficulty focusing on near objects.
During the surgery, the multifocal device is implanted into the eye, replacing the natural lens. Postoperative care from multifocal implant surgery is typically rapid, with most patients experiencing significant improvement in their vision within a few weeks.
Knowledge Behind Multifocal Optics
Multifocal optics utilize a sophisticated design to adjust for varying distances. Unlike traditional single-focus lenses that provide clear vision at a particular point, multifocal lenses feature multiple focal points. This innovative technology allows for sharp vision across a extensive range of distances, from close-up tasks to remote objects.
The principle behind multifocal optics revolves the notion of zoning. The lens surface is divided into individual zones, each optimized for a specific distance. As the gaze moves, light rays are directed through the appropriate zone, guaranteeing clear vision at all moments.
